Radiation Synthetise Of Compound Hydrogel Wound Dressing And Salt Tolerance SAR And Their Properties

Objective:A series of excellent hydrogels were prepared with electron beam irradiation that was clean and efficient. Also, in order to improve the salt tolerance and absorption rate of super absorbent resin(SAR), appropriate non-toxic materials and scientific test methods were selected. The properties of hydrogels, such as the adhesion, the degree of swelling and mechanical strength were investigated. With enhancements of these performance, the application of the dressing prepared was greatly expanded in the clinical treatment.Materials and methods:1. The orthogonal design table was also used in this experiment. The moderately viscous hydrogels with polyurethane film were prepared from poly acrylate sodium (PAAS), poly(vinyl alcohol)(PVA) and ethylene diamine tetraacetic acid (EDTA). The performance were investigated and the cell experiments were carried out.2. Adding various amounts of EDTA to the PVA/PAAS/AM (Acrylamide) hydrogel, the new complex hydrogels with the perfect combination of polyurethane film possessed improved flexibility, swelling and adhesion.3.Super absorbent resins were prepared from PVA, PAAS and EDTA with electron beam irradiation. The orthogonal design table was used. After being washed by the solution which consist of deionized water and methanol, and freeze-dried, the properties of the SAR were investigated.Results:1. The swelling in deionized water, tensile strength and moisture vapor transmission rate of ternary hydrogel dressings prepared in this experiment were respectively85557.13±5271.34%,2.88±1.03Mpa (It had a significant difference compared with PAAS/PVA and PVA/PAAS/AM hydrogel dressings, P<0.01) and7607.73±70.19g/m2-24h.2. In this study, the quaternary compound hydrogel dressing had a very good adhesion of tack sticky ball No.32. The swelling in saline of hydrogel that had a significant difference by comparison with PAAS/PVA and PVA/PAAS/AM hydrogel dressings was up to7276.1±1006%(P<0.01).3. The deionized water absorption capacity and saline absorption capacity of the SAR prepared in this experiment were up to821.05±1.61g/g and72.57±3.0g/g, with a significant difference compared with other similar products (P<0.01).The SAR was weakly acidic and had a good liquid retention volume and absorption rate.Conclusion:1. The degree of swelling of the ternary compound hydrogel dressing in this topic was significantly higher than that of other same types. And the new type dressing has a moderate viscosity.2. The absorbency of the quaternary compound hydrogel dressing in this topic was significantly higher than that of other same types.The compound hydrogel dressing which combined with the polyurethane film perfectly had a increased tensile strength.And the application of hydrogel dressing was expanded in clinic.3.The absorption of the SAR prepared in this experiment was better than other domestic and foreign brands of resin. The absorption rate and fluid handing capacity were also very well.
